引言
在现代软件开发中,Xcode和GitHub都是不可或缺的工具。Xcode是苹果公司为macOS和iOS开发提供的集成开发环境,而GitHub则是广泛使用的代码托管平台。本文将详细介绍如何在Xcode中导入GitHub项目,让你的开发工作更加高效。
准备工作
在开始之前,你需要确保以下几点:
- 安装了最新版本的Xcode。
- 拥有一个GitHub账号,并能够访问需要的项目。
- 对Git有基本的了解,包括如何克隆、提交和推送代码。
步骤一:获取GitHub项目链接
首先,你需要找到想要导入的GitHub项目并获取其链接。具体步骤如下:
- 登录到你的GitHub账号。
- 导航到目标项目页面。
- 点击右上角的绿色“Code”按钮。
- 复制出现的HTTPS或SSH链接。
步骤二:克隆GitHub项目
接下来,在Xcode中克隆项目。方法如下:
- 打开Xcode。
- 选择“File” > “New” > “Project…”。
- 在弹出的窗口中选择“Clone an Existing Project”。
- 将之前复制的链接粘贴到“Repository URL”字段中。
- 选择存储项目的位置,点击“Clone”。
步骤三:设置Xcode项目
成功克隆项目后,你需要在Xcode中打开它:
- 在“File”菜单中选择“Open”。
- 导航到你刚刚克隆的项目文件夹,选择
.xcodeproj
或.xcworkspace
文件,点击“Open”。 - 在项目导航栏中,你可以看到项目结构。确保所有依赖库和框架都已经正确配置。
步骤四:运行项目
在项目设置完毕后,你可以直接在Xcode中运行项目:
- 确保选择了合适的模拟器或设备。
- 点击左上角的“Run”按钮(绿色的播放图标)。
- 等待构建完成后,应用将会在模拟器中启动。
常见问题解答
如何将我自己的项目上传到GitHub?
- 打开你的Xcode项目。
- 在“Source Control”菜单中选择“Commit…”。
- 输入提交信息,选择文件,然后点击“Commit”。
- 然后选择“Source Control” > “Push…”将代码推送到GitHub。
Xcode中如何解决依赖冲突?
- 首先,确保你已经更新到最新的代码。可以通过“Source Control” > “Pull”来拉取最新代码。
- 然后,检查文件差异并手动解决冲突。
如何在Xcode中管理多个GitHub项目?
- 可以通过不同的工作区管理多个项目,或者在“Source Control Navigator”中切换不同的GitHub仓库。
结论
将GitHub项目导入到Xcode中是一个相对简单的过程,掌握这一技巧将极大提高你的开发效率。无论是进行个人项目,还是团队协作,掌握GitHub和Xcode的使用方法都是至关重要的。通过本文提供的步骤和建议,相信你可以顺利完成项目的导入和开发。
正文完